Job description:
As one of our lecturers at NPTC Group of Colleges you will carry out a full range of teaching duties and administration associated with the delivery and management of learning programmes as appropriate.
Responsibilities:
- To teach/deliver modules on a range of learning programmes in the area of sport/public services at Level 1-5
To help co-ordinate learning programme in the area of sport/public services at Level 1-5 - To promote and deliver Essential Skills Wales and the Welsh Baccalaureate within the curriculum
- To play a key role in the development of the curriculum;
- To work effectively within course teams;
- To liaise with colleagues and external organisations as required;
- To liaise with colleagues in the management of resources;
- To assess and verify learners’ assignments, and course work;
- To monitor and provide reports on learner progress as required;
- To demonstrate commitment towards pastoral care and academic progress of learners and provide appropriate guidance for progression;
- To attend regular meetings as required eg. course team, Quality, learner reviews, parents’ evening and INSET events;
- To complete administrative procedures as required eg. class registers, statistical returns, examination entries, lead body registrations and award applications;
- To play an active role in marketing, recruitment and enrolment, including participating in school interviews, and the active promotion of taster days with partner schools;
- To play an active role in internal moderation/verification and Quality issues;
- To help to develop and organise appropriate educational visits and events, as required;
- To undertake candidate workplace assessment duties, as required;
Skills & attributes:
Our ideal applicant will have a teaching qualification, although training may be provided, along with a level 6 qualification (degree or equivalent) in the subject area, have relevant experience. Level 2 qualifications in Maths and English are also required (GCSE or equivalent). With the impact the digital world is having on teaching and learning candidates will also need to be IT literate to at least level 2.
